The story

Founded 2013 as a Brazilian 'Uber for trucks' digital freight marketplace matching shippers with independent carriers. By 2018 it had scaled to a ~$200M revenue run rate on logistics alone. The material pivot is toward embedded finance: Cargo X now markets itself as 'the fintech of the logistics sector,' offering supplier-finance-style receivables anticipation to shippers ('Risco Sacado Embarcador'), working capital and freight advances to carriers, integrated cargo insurance, and ESG/carbon-offset services — layering financial products on top of freight flows and projecting up to R$1B in credit origination in 2026.

Product timeline
2013
Founded in São Paulo as a digital trucking marketplace ("Uber for trucks") connecting shippers to independent Brazilian truckers.· launch
2016
Raised $10M Series B led by Goldman Sachs.· funding
2017
Raised $20M Series C led by Goldman Sachs; began integrating GPS and ML for route optimization.· funding
2018
Reached a reported $200M annualized revenue run rate.· growth
2024
Expanded into embedded finance: 'Risco Sacado Embarcador' (payables anticipation) and 'Crédito para Transportadoras' (carrier credit).· lending
2026
Company projects releasing up to R$1 billion in credit to carriers/drivers, positioning itself as the fintech of the logistics sector.· lending
